Речевые чипы Texas Instruments LPC
представляют Речевые чипы LPC компании Texas Instruments собой серию синтезаторов речи цифровых сигнальных процессоров интегральных схем , созданных компанией Texas Instruments начиная с 1978 года. Они продолжали разрабатываться и продаваться в течение многих лет, хотя отдел речи несколько раз перемещался внутри TI , пока, наконец, не растворился в компании. конец 2001 года. Права на подмножество линейки MSP, предназначенное для конкретной речи, последнюю оставшуюся линейку речевых продуктов TI по состоянию на 2001 год, были проданы компании Sensory, Inc. в октябре. 2001. [ 1 ] [ 2 ]
Теория
[ редактировать ]Речевые данные сохраняются посредством линейного предсказательного кодирования с возбуждением по высоте (PE-LPC), где слова создаются решетчатым фильтром , по выбору питаемым либо ПЗУ возбуждения (содержащим форму сигнала голосового импульса), либо LFSR ( регистр сдвига с линейной обратной связью ). генератор шума. Линейное предсказательное кодирование позволяет значительно сократить объем данных, необходимый для воссоздания разборчивых речевых данных.
История
[ редактировать ]TMC0280/TMS5100 была первой когда-либо созданной автономной LPC синтезатора речи микросхемой . Он был разработан для Texas Instruments Ларри Брантингемом, Полом С. Бридлавом, Ричардом Х. Виггинсом, [ 3 ] и Джин А. Франц [ 4 ] а его кремний был разработан Ларри Брантингемом. [ 2 ] Чип был разработан для проекта Spelling Bee компании TI , который позже стал Speak & Spell . [ 2 ] Безмолвный альбом «Spelling B» был выпущен одновременно с Speak & Spell . [ 5 ]
Все речевые чипы TI LPC до серии TSP50cxx использовали архитектуру PMOS и кодировку LPC-10 в специальном формате, специфичном для TI. [ 6 ] Чипы в серии выступлений TI LPC были помечены как TMCxxxx или CDxxxx при использовании подразделением потребительских товаров TI или как TMS5xxx (позже TSP5xxx) при продаже третьим лицам.
Семейство речевых чипов TI LPC
[ редактировать ]1978
[ редактировать ]- TMS5100 (TMC0281, внутреннее имя TI — «0280», поэтому чип иногда обозначается TMC0280): первый речевой чип LPC. Использовался собственный 4-битный последовательный интерфейс с использованием TMS6100 или TMS6125 ПЗУ с маской ; используется во всех несупер-версиях Speak & Spell. [ 7 ] [ 8 ] за исключением британской версии 1980 года, в которой использовался TMC0280/CD2801, указанный ниже. [ 9 ] Публично продается как TMS5100. Он также использовался в электронной говорящей пишущей машинке Byron Petite. [ 2 ] [ 10 ] игрушка. Заменен в 1979 году TMS5100A и TMS5110.
1980
[ редактировать ]- TMC0280 AKA CD2801: используется в Speak & Math , [ 11 ] Говори и читай , [ 12 ] и языковой переводчик/преподаватель языка TI. [ 13 ] Вывод, но несовместимый по функциям с TMS5100/TMC0280, имеет другой LPC и немного другую таблицу импульсного сигнала. Версия F CD2801/Die исправляет ошибку интерполятора.
- TMS5100A: Усадка TMS5100/TMC0281. Очень незначительные различия в функциях, используется штамп версии F, исправлена ошибка в интерполяторе. Используется в видеосистеме Century. [ 14 ] [ 15 ] аркадная платформа. Использует исходную таблицу chirp.
- TMS5110: обновлены таблицы LPC (которые в основном соответствуют 5220, см. ниже). Контакт, но не совместим по функциям с TMS5100. Заменен TMS5110A. Он использовался в кукольной игрушке Монкгомери, созданной Hasbro. Версия этого чипа SDIP в какой-то момент продавалась как «TMS5111». Использует «окончательную» таблицу chirp.
- TMS5200 (также известный как CD2501E, внутреннее имя TI — «0285», поэтому чип иногда обозначается TMC0285): добавлен 8-битный параллельный интерфейс FIFO; разработан для использования потребительским подразделением TI для речевого модуля TI-99/4A ; 4-го поколения Bally/Midway также использовался на столах для пинбола , речевой доске Squawk and Talk (номер детали AS-2518-61), в версии Bally/Midway аркадной игры Discs of TRON в корпусе с экологическим корпусом , на (ранее) Apple II Echo II , а также в Zaccaria аркадных играх Jack Rabbit и Money Money , а также в автоматах для игры в пинбол Zaccaria Pinball Champ и Soccer Kings . Заменен на TMS5220 в конце 1980/1981 года и, возможно, продан как дешевые акции «распродажи» в 1982–1983 годах. Использует «окончательную» таблицу chirp.
- CD2802: версия TMS5100/5110 с другими таблицами LPC и чирпа, отличная от TMS5100(A) или TMS5110(A). Используется только с Touch and Tell и никогда не продается за пределами компании. [ 16 ] [ 17 ] Использует свою собственную уникальную таблицу chirp.
- TMS5110A (после 1985 года: TSP5110A): термоусадочная головка TMS5110, совместимая по выводам и функциям. Используется как минимум на двух домашних компьютерах. Он использовался в аркадной игре Bagman от Valadon Automation, Omnicron Electronics в говорящих часах/календаре TCC-14 и в аркадной игре AD 2083 от Midcoin. Используется в системе мониторинга автомобиля Chrysler Electronic Voice Alert . Использует «окончательную» таблицу chirp.
- TMS5220 (AKA CD2805E?): Улучшенная версия TMS5200, не совместимая по выводам, но не по функциям (имеет новые таблицы LPC); использовался (позже) на картах Apple II Echo II , (по слухам) в самом последнем выпуске речевых модулей TI-99/4A , на BBC Micro , на EXL 100 , в от Bally/ Midway аркадной игре NFL Football и во многих Atari, Inc. аркадных играх , включая Star Wars , Firefox , Return of the Jedi , Road Runner , The Empire Strikes Back . В более поздних аркадных играх Atari использовался TMS5220C, см. ниже. TMS5220 также использовался в Zaccaria пинбольных автоматах Farfalla , Devil Riders , Time Machine , Magic Castle , Robot , Clown , Pool Champion , Blackbelt , Mexico '86 , Zankor и Spooky . TMS5220 также использовался в Looping и Sky Bumper Venture Line , Olympia Portraits от и Exidy Victory и . Victor Banana аркадных автоматах [ 18 ] TMS5220 также использовался в Androbot, Inc. Topo , начиная с Topo II и Topo III в 1984 году. линейке роботов [ 19 ] [ 20 ] Заменен TMS5220C в 1983/1984 году. Использует «окончательную» таблицу chirp. Модуль синтеза речи HP 82967A, добавляющий словарь на 1500 слов к компьютерам Series 80.
1983
[ редактировать ]- TMS5220C (после 1985 года: TSP5220C): имеет две команды NOP, параллельный интерфейс FIFO, переработанный для управления скоростью речи, добавлен внешний полный сброс; незначительное изменение, очевидное в том, как значения энергии влияют на неозвученные кадры. В остальном идентичен, совместим по выводам и является полной заменой TMS5220. Используется в Atari аркадных играх Indiana Jones and the Temple of Doom , 720° , Gauntlet , Gauntlet II , APB , Paperboy , RoadBlasters , Vindicators Part II и, наконец, Escape from the Planet of the Robot Monsters . Также используется в речевом адаптере IBM PS/2 и речевом адаптере RS-232 компании Pacific Educational Systems. Производство начала 1990-х годов.
1985
[ редактировать ]- TSP50C50: CMOS, использует LPC-12 вместо LPC-10, использует последовательное ПЗУ TMS60C20 256 КБ/32 КБ вместо TMS6100 . Используются таблицы LPC «D6» и таблицы чирпа, которые были общими для всей серии TSP50Cxx. Имеет встроенный аналоговый фильтр нижних частот. Производство начала 1990-х годов.
1986
[ редактировать ]- TSP50C40 (позже MSP50C40): TSP50C50 плюс простой 8-битный микроконтроллер со встроенным ПЗУ маски. Использовался в ряде продуктов потребительского подразделения TI и получил название CM54129/CM54169 для звука и музыки. [ 21 ]
1987 и позже
[ редактировать ]- Несколько других продуктов TSP50Cxx, в которых было добавлено больше ПЗУ/ОЗУ, полностью отказались от последовательного интерфейса и т. д.
- Микроконтроллер TSP53C30 эмулирует TMS5220 PE-LPC, но также поддерживает D6 LPC, а также вывод звука PCM.
- Примерно после 1997 года линия TSP без микроконтроллера была прекращена в пользу представителей линейки MSP, ориентированных на речь, которые имеют микроконтроллеры. В октябре 2001 года права на речевое подмножество линейки микросхем MSP (семейство микросхем MSP50C6XX) были проданы TI компании Sensory, Inc. Sensory переименовала чипы в линейку Sensory SC-6x. [ 22 ]
- В октябре 2007 года Sensory объявила, что больше не будет принимать новые маски для линейки SC-6x. Заказы на чипы с существующими масками продолжат приниматься как минимум в следующем году.
Сопутствующими устройствами для всех версий речевого чипа были специальные 128-битные (16 КБ) TMS6100 NL (также известные как TMC0350) и 32-битные (4 КБ) TMS6125 NL (также известные как TMC0355, известные как TMS7125) постоянные запоминающие устройства с 4-битным интерфейсом , которые были запрограммированы по маске с помощью слова, необходимые для конкретного продукта. [ 6 ] ВСЕ версии чипов LPC, вплоть до серии TSP50Cxx, их поддерживают. Все версии TMS6100 имеют только 128 Кбит/16 КБ контента, несмотря на слухи об обратном.
Ссылки
[ редактировать ]- ^ Цюань, Маргарет (14 июня 2001 г.). «TI прекратит выпуск специализированных чипов синтеза речи и перенесет продукты в Sensory» . ЭЭ Таймс . Архивировано из оригинала 28 мая 2012 года.
- ^ Jump up to: а б с д ftp:// [электронная почта защищена] /pc%20utilities/qboxpro.zip
- ^ «VC&G - Интервью VC&G: 30 лет спустя, Ричард Виггинс рассказывает о развитии речи и орфографии» .
- ^ «NMAH | Смитсоновский проект истории синтеза речи (Ss_ti.HTM)» . Архивировано из оригинала 21 ноября 2008 г. Проверено 7 сентября 2008 г.
- ^ Вернер, Йорг (26 октября 2007 г.). «Техасские инструменты, правописание B»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Jump up to: а б Нуспикель, Тьерри. «Модуль Синтезатор речи» . Технические страницы TI-99/4A . Архивировано из оригинала 27 мая 2006 г. Проверено 22 августа 2023 г.
- ^ Вернер, Йорг (5 декабря 2001 г.). «Техасские инструменты говорят и заклинают»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Грегори, Крис; Вернер, Йорг (25 января 2002 г.). «Техасские инструменты говорят и заклинают (тип 2)»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Вернер, Йорг (13 июля 2005 г.). «Техасские инструменты Speak & Spell (британский голосовой тип 2)»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Грей, Стивен (август 1983 г.). «Маленькая электронная говорящая пишущая машинка» . ТВОРЧЕСКИЕ ВЫЧИСЛЕНИЯ . Том. 9, нет. 8. с. 58.
- ^ Вернер, Йорг (5 декабря 2001 г.). «Техасские инструменты: разговор и математика (тип 1)»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Вернер, Йорг (5 декабря 2001 г.). «Техасские инструменты говорят и читают (тип 1)»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Вернер, Йорг (5 декабря 2001 г.). «Репетитор по языку Texas Instruments»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 «Зал славы чипов: синтезатор речи Texas Instruments TMC0281. Первый в мире синтезатор речи на кристалле — и случайно второстепенная звезда инопланетян» IEEE SPECTRUM . 30 июня 2017 г.
- ^ «Интернет-магазин andys-arcade для плат JAMMA для аркадных видеоигр, непонятных микросхем и деталей для аркадных автоматов!» .
- ^ Патент США 4 403 965.
- ^ Патент США 4631748.
- ^ MAWS - информация о ресурсах в MAME .122u8 с возможностью поиска.
- ^ Кессельс, Винсент (2008). «Вторые фотографии Топо II» . Проект Андромеда . Проверено 11 октября 2022 г.
- ^ «Топо III» . Андробот . 08.06.2021. Архивировано из оригинала 8 июня 2021 г. Проверено 22 августа 2023 г.
- ^ Вернер, Йорг (2022). «Речевая продукция Texas Instruments» . МУЗЕЙ ДАТАМАТИЧЕСКИХ КАЛЬКУЛЯТОРОВ .
- ^ Цюань, Маргарет (14 июня 2001 г.). «TI прекратит выпуск специализированных чипов синтеза речи и перенесет продукты в Sensory» . ЭЭ|Таймс .
- Примечания